Output 39b53ab6700126185b00b6138426127a4b9db557eb1590f4fb9a1f12b888d892:0

value
37525325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bf0ffa46eaaa9e2d8568eaa8fb3ce773909821a OP_EQUALVERIFY OP_CHECKSIG
address
16TwaCHDBXnasW1FshgATpeBKSMMxQaiDm
transaction
39b53ab6700126185b00b6138426127a4b9db557eb1590f4fb9a1f12b888d892
spent
true